Transaction 63aab505efc6e3744b33e76a75c71a08b2929f96f8e67bf4ad200e00132594f9
1 Input
1 Output
-
63aab505efc6e3744b33e76a75c71a08b2929f96f8e67bf4ad200e00132594f9:0
- value
- 348314219
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a0d381c0ff460d576e443405dd7887dd47a2f11
- address
- bc1qpgxns8q073sd2ahygdq9m4ug0h285tc35vvmud